NON-INVASIVE ESTIMATION OF TRASH LEVELS IN BILLET CANE USING IMAGE ANALYSIS
By J.R. TULIP, W.E. MOORE
Image analysis of mixed billet cane and trash found that cane, leaf, and tops show
characteristic patterns in the amount of light reflected in each band (R, G, B, & NIR)
but that there was considerable overlap between cane and trash categories. Including
region based radiometric and spatial descriptors in cane/trash classification schemes
improved classification from about 60% accuracy to about 80% accuracy. The study
found that surface coverage proportions of leaf and cane for a given cane/leaf weight
fraction are highly variable. Images of about one metre square are required to usefully
discriminate trash levels for cane weight fractions between 80% and 100%.
